Best Blinds for Every Room with Tilt and Turn Windows
Blinds for tilt and turn windows by room because every room in your home has different light, privacy, and functional needs. A bedroom calls for complete light blocking at 7am on a Saturday. A home office needs glare control without sacrificing brightness. A nursery demands cord-free safety and reliable blackout. And a living room wants a look that’s both elegant and versatile.
The good news: Ashland Blinds’ European blinds for tilt and turn windows can meet every one of these needs — with the right fabric choice, lift style, and configuration for each space. Here’s how to think about it room by room.
